Our factory full of treats will be located in a factory filled with
actual machinery from antique chocolate factories. Famous former
Dutch chocolate factories such as Bensdorp and Korff have been kind
enough to grant the use of their archives and industrial inheritance
to The Chocolate Factory.
The Chocolate Factory will be in Amsterdam, which is the world’s
leading cocoa port. This unique location connects to the historical
nature of The Chocolate Factory. Our address, De Ruyterkade 105–106
is a historical building, built in 1880, right next to Amsterdam’s
central train station and can easily be reached by public transport.
On the other side of the station is a large car park. From here
it’s just a five minute walk to The Chocolate Factory.

In our special museum you will find
items of great historical significance, such as the actual archives
of cocoa and chocolate industries like Bensdorp and Korff. The Chocolate
Factory was lucky enough to be the recipient of these rare and historically
important items.
Here you can become aware of all kinds of machines involved in the
process of chocolate production from long ago, and the masterpieces
in which the chocolate was wrapped.
The museum will have a permanent exhibition on the history of the
Dutch cocoa and chocolate industry as well as various temporary
expositions related to different themes, all connected to chocolate! |
